Not the best material for preparation
Samples essays for Task 1 are 207-220 words, essays for Task 2 are ridiculously long: 320-370 words. There isn't even a native speaker who could write such long essays in 40 mins except if he or she already has developed the idea before the test. Quite frankly, there is a small part from Task 1 guidance which is helpful, however, I haven't even read any of the Task 2 samples, just waste of time.
